SUMMARY STATEMENT OR LEGAL,NOTICE LANGUAGE: (If this item is an ordinance or requires a public
hearing, you must provide the language for use in the required public notice. Be specific and cite RCW or WCC as appropriate. Be
clear in explaining the intent of the action.)
This ordinance authorizes a $ 1 ,500,000 loan at 3 % from the Whatcom County Equipment Rental and Revolving
Fund to the General Fund. The loan proceeds will be used to purchase the Central Plaza Building at 215 North
Commercial Street, Bellingham, Washington.

5 ORDINANCE NO. 2009-049
6 AN ORDINANCE AUTHORIZING AN INTERFUND LOAN
7 FOR THE PURCHASE OF CENTRAL PLAZA BUILDING
8
9 WHEREAS, the Whatcom County Council has determined it is in the best interest of the
10 citizens of Whatcom County to purchase the Central Plaza Building, 215 North Commercial Street,
11 Bellingham, Washington.
13 WHEREAS, the Whatcom County Equipment Rental and Revolving Fund (ER&R Fund)
14 has sufficient cash reserves to extend the loan through July 1 , 2012 ; and,
15 .
16 WHEREAS, the county wishes to delay issuing bonds until bond markets stabilize and
17 interest rates available for county investments return to traditional levels ; and
18
19 WHEREAS, it is the intent of the Whatcom County Council to issue general obligation
20 bonds to finance a portion of the purchase within three years ; and,
21
22 WHEREAS, on an interim basis, it is in the best interest of Whatcom County to finance the
23 building purchase utilizing an interf and loan from the ER&R Fund. . . . .
24
25 N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ED by the Whatcom County Council that a loan
26 shall be made from the ER&R Fund (fund #501 ) to the General Fund (fund #001 ) in the amount of
27 $ 1 , 500,000 at a rate of 3 % annual interest. Payments of interest and principal based on a 15 year
28 amortization shall be made annually. Repayment in full shall be made from the issue of general
29 obligation bonds or other financing sources and/or funds available for capital purposes on or before
30 July 1 , 2012 . The County Treasurer is hereby authorized to transfer the cash from the ER&R Fund
31 to the General Fund immediately:
